Linear_list 类型定义 一个线性表是n个数据元素的有限序列,线性表中的元素个数n定义为线性表的长度,n=0时成为空表;抽象数据类型: InitList(&L)//构造空线性表L DestroyList(&L)//销毁线性表L ClearList(&L)//将L重置为空表 ListEmpty(L)//若L为空表返回TRUE,否则返回FALSE ListLength(L)//返回L中数据元素个数 GetElem(L,i,&e)//用e返回L中第i个元素的值 //不常用 LocateElem(L,e,compare())//返回L中第一个与e满足关系comp...

  cffPlNArbKSP   2023年11月01日   87   0   0 算法与数据结构

Stack 类型定义 栈是限定仅在表尾进行插入和删除操作的线性表,又称为后进先出(lastinfirstout)的线性表(LIFO结构),表尾称为栈顶,表头称为栈底,不含元素则称为空栈;抽象数据类型: InitStack(&S)//构造空栈S DestoryStack(&S)//销毁栈S ClearStack(&S)//将S清为空栈 StackEmpty(S)//若S为空栈返回TRUE,否则FALSE StackLength(S)//返回栈S的元素个数,即栈的长度 GetTop(S,&e)//用e返回S的栈顶元素 Push(&S,e)//插入元素e为新的...

  cffPlNArbKSP   2023年11月01日   52   0   0 算法与数据结构
关注 更多

空空如也 ~ ~

粉丝 更多

空空如也 ~ ~